首页
AI Coding
数据标注
NEW
沸点
课程
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
前端组件
订阅
glory
更多收藏集
微信扫码分享
微信
新浪微博
QQ
8篇文章 · 0订阅
从0搭建UI组件库
前言 造轮子这个事是老生常谈的话题。现在市面上已经有了很多优秀的UI组件库,虽然大家对于重复造轮子这件事情都是嗤之以鼻,都是拒绝重复造轮子。但是对我一个前端程序员本身来讲,会使用和会造是两个概念,你可
UI组件库从1到N开发心得-声明文件篇
本篇主要介绍如何让你的组件库在Typescript项目中支持使用,并且还会详细介绍声明文件的作用、使用方法以及如何编写声明文件. 希望阅读完本篇的内容可以帮助你掌握编写声明文件的技能. 找不到 owl-ui 模块的声明文件,请尝试执行 npm install @types/ow…
手摸手,打造属于自己的 React 组件库03 — 打包篇
在前面的部分,我们使用 React 等相关技术构建了库并对其进行了测试。现在,我们准备对前面的代码进行打包,并将其发布至 NPM,方便其他人使用。 组件库开发到了这里,终于也到了最重要的部分,解决(文档 + 打包)的问题。 在尝试了一些打包库(比如create-react-li…
使用 React Hooks 实现仿石墨的图片预览插件(巨详细)
最近工作中需要制作一个图片预览的插件,在参考了很多产品(掘金、知乎、简书、石墨等)的图片预览之后,最终还是觉得石墨的比较符合我们的产品需求。 本来以为能在社区中找到相关插件,但想法美好,现实却很骨感,于是便决定自己手撸一个,顺便也学习一下组件的开发流程。 项目最终的实现效果如下…
Re从零开始的UI库编写生活-步骤管理组件Steps
鼓捣一下文字,讲一讲工作中遇到的趣事,今日来聊一聊步骤管理器。话说一日,产品经理带着和蔼的眼神缓步踱来,对着前端的页面这样分析道,前端同学啊,你看,我们的页面操作对用户来讲是零散的,用起来有好多不便,缺乏一个有效的引导,应该怎么去解决呢?哈哈,心想这问题不大。就说,我看不如这样…
面试官(6): 写过『通用前端组件』吗?
设计前端组件是最能考验开发者基本功的测试之一,因为调用Material design、Antd、iView 等现成组件库的 API 每个人都可以做到,但是很多人并不知道很多常用组件的设计原理。 我们在学习设计模式的时候会遇到很多种设计原则,其中一个设计原则就是单一职责原则,在组…
React + TypeScript 从零开发Popup组件并发布到 npm
上篇文章中介绍了如何从 0 到 1 搭建一个 React 组件库架子,但为了一两个组件去搭建组件库未免显得大材小用。 这次以移动端常见的一个组件 Popup 为例,以最方便快捷的形式发布一个流程完整的 npm 包。 如果对你有所帮助,欢迎点赞 Star 以及 PR。 如果有所错…
使用require.context自动导入ES模块
require.context是什么一个webpack的api,通过执行require.context函数获取一个特定的上下文,主要用来实现自动化导入模块,在前端工程中,如果遇到从一个文件夹引入很多模